Lagoon Ranch RV Resort

145 RV Sites, 1 Cottage

Lagoon Ranch RV Resort in Onalaska, Texas, offers 145 full-hookup RV sites and a cottage on Lake Livingston, with 30 and 50-amp service, cable TV, ADA-accessible sites, and rigs accepted to 70 feet. K9 Corner back-in sites and Grove and Lakeview premium categories join standard tiers, with a lagoon pool, splash pad, hot tub, and fitness center. One hundred forty-five sites span back-in, Grove back-in, Grove premium back-in, K9 Corner back-in, Lakeview premium back-in, and Lakeview premium pull-thru categories, all carrying water, sewer, and electric with cable TV and site WiFi, sized to 70 feet, with fire pits and picnic tables. The K9 Corner sites cluster guests traveling with dogs together, which suits both dog owners and everyone else. Accessible sites are available. A cottage and cabins round out the lodging. A general store, laundry, restrooms, showers, and golf cart rentals handle the practical side. The lagoon pool is the property's signature and the only one of its kind in the state — a swimming environment closer to a resort beach than a campground pool. A splash pad, hot tub and sauna, fitness center, clubhouse, arcade, pavilion, community fire pit, playground, dog park, on-site dining, and a bar fill the rest, with live music and planned activities through the season. A state park and golf course are nearby, and the birding is productive. Lake Livingston covers 90,000 acres, one of the largest reservoirs in Texas. Summer lake season drives demand hard. Reserve well ahead.

On The Lake RV Resort

109 RV Sites, 9 Cabins, 3 Tent Sites

On The Lake RV Resort in Onalaska, Texas, offers 109 RV sites, nine cabins, and three tent sites on Lake Livingston, with 20, 30, and 50-amp full hookups and rigs accepted to 60 feet. Tall Timbers, patio, gravel, and premium pull-through categories join a full-service marina, boat ramp, fishing pier, and beach. One hundred nine sites span Tall Timbers back-in, gravel back-in, patio back-in, and Tall Timbers premium pull-through categories, all carrying water, sewer, and electric on 20, 30, and 50-amp, sized to 60 feet, with picnic tables. Nine cabins and three tent sites round out the accommodations. A laundry, propane fills, dump station, boat storage, restrooms, showers, firewood, and WiFi handle the practical side. The lake is the reason to book. A full-service marina, boat ramp, boat docks, fishing pier, and beach give complete water access, with boating, fishing, and swimming from the property. An outdoor pool — open seasonally and, by the resort's own account, second in popularity only to the lake itself — anchors the warm months, with a hot tub and sauna, clubhouse, sports courts, volleyball, horseshoes, a playground, pavilion, dog park, and on-site dining besides. Off-roading is nearby. Pets are welcome. Lake Livingston is the largest lake in Texas east of the Sabine, an 82,600-acre reservoir on the Trinity River delivering outstanding white bass, catfish, and largemouth fishing, surrounded by the longleaf and loblolly pine of the Sam Houston National Forest corridor. Summer lake season drives demand. Reserve well ahead.

Two Creeks Crossing Resort

150 RV Sites

Two Creeks Crossing Resort in Livingston, Texas, offers 150 full-hookup RV sites on Lake Livingston with 30 and 50-amp service, ADA-accessible sites, and rigs accepted to 80 feet on a big-rig-friendly layout. Pull-through categories publish their exact length — 58, 60, and 80 feet — alongside waterfront back-in sites, a boat ramp, fishing pier, and hot tub. One hundred fifty sites span standard back-in, deluxe back-in, waterfront back-in, and pull-through categories at 58, 60, and 80 feet, all carrying water, sewer, and electric on 30 and 50-amp, sized to 80 feet. Publishing length by category is genuinely useful — you know exactly what fits before booking. Accessible sites are available. A laundry, restrooms, showers, firewood, and a business center handle the practical side. A boat ramp and fishing pier give direct lake access for boating and fishing, with an outdoor pool and hot tub and sauna alongside. A fitness center, recreation center, clubhouse, pond, playground, pavilion, and community fire pit fill the grounds. Pets are welcome. The resort sits within towering East Texas pines, bordered by two wide boat-navigable creeks that give it both its name and direct access to the 21,000-acre reservoir anchoring the Sam Houston National Forest corridor's recreational economy. Directions from Houston via I-69/Highway 59 north: continue to Livingston, turn west on Highway 190 toward Onalaska, then right on FM 3152. Summer lake season drives the heaviest demand. Reserve well ahead for warm-weather weekends.

Lake Conroe RV Campground

8 RV Sites

Lake Conroe RV Campground in Willis, Texas, provides a premier waterfront camping and marina destination on the north shore of Lake Conroe—a 21,000-acre reservoir in Montgomery County approximately 50 miles north of Houston—where full marina services, boat docks, a private beach, and a pool deliver a complete lake resort experience for boating, fishing, and water recreation enthusiasts seeking the Houston metro area's most accessible large-lake destination. The campground's combination of marina infrastructure, lakefront amenities, and resort-caliber facilities makes it one of the most comprehensively equipped waterfront campgrounds in the greater Houston region. The campground's water-centric infrastructure reflects Lake Conroe's boating and fishing culture: a full marina, boat docks, boat ramp, boat storage, and RV storage serve guests who bring their own watercraft to Conroe's waters, while canoeing and kayaking provide non-motorized lake access within the campground's own footprint. A beach for swimming, outdoor pool, hot tub and sauna, fitness center, recreation center, pavilion, laundry, and general store serve the resort amenity needs of extended-stay guests, and a pond supplements the lake fishing with on-property still-water access. Personal mailboxes and open year-round operations support the extended-stay residential and snowbird community that Lake Conroe's year-round climate encourages. Lake Conroe was created in 1973 by impounding the West Fork of the San Jacinto River to serve as a water supply reservoir for the City of Houston, and has since developed into one of the most heavily used recreational lakes in Texas—a body of water where largemouth bass tournaments, water skiing, and pontoon boating on summer weekends create the energy of a popular Texas reservoir at full seasonal activity. The lake's year-round warm water temperatures, consistent fishing productivity for largemouth bass and white crappie, and the well-developed marina infrastructure around its perimeter have made it particularly popular with Houston area boating families who drive the 50-mile corridor from the city for weekend lake outings. Sam Houston National Forest, which surrounds Lake Conroe on three sides, provides 163,000 acres of East Texas piney woods with 128 miles of hiking trails including the Lone Star Hiking Trail—the longest hiking trail in Texas at 96 miles through the national forest's longleaf pine and mixed pine-hardwood uplands. Huntsville State Park, within the national forest boundary approximately 20 miles north, offers developed camping and paddling in a second, quieter lake environment for campground guests who want to combine the Lake Conroe marina experience with the more natural piney woods setting. The Conroe city arts and dining scene provides the commercial infrastructure expected from one of the Houston area's fastest-growing cities. Lake Conroe RV Campground operates year-round in the east Texas Piney Woods' subtropical climate, with mild winter temperatures making it a viable snowbird destination and the spring bass spawn from February through April representing the lake's most intensely competitive fishing period when largemouth bass concentrate on the spawning flats and professional bass tournament anglers join the recreational fishing community in competing for limited prime casting positions along the lake's productive shoreline structure. Summer's swimming and water skiing season drives family vacation demand, and the campground's marina storage and launch access make it the most functionally complete waterfront option for guests who bring their own boats to Lake Conroe's waters.

Forest Retreat RV Park

164 RV Sites

Tucked into the Piney Woods landscape northeast of Houston, Forest Retreat RV Park in New Caney offers a resort-style full-hookup experience on 74 pull-through sites set amid the East Texas forest that stretches along the Sam Houston National Forest corridor. Located at 21711 McCleskey Road, the park sits at the western edge of the Big Thicket country, where the dense East Texas timberland transitions from the coastal plain into the rolling Piney Woods that cover much of the region. For Houston-area workers on extended assignments and road trippers exploring Texas's eastern forests, Forest Retreat delivers the amenities of a resort at a location that gives you room to breathe. Seventy-four pull-through sites with 50-amp full hookups provide power, water, and sewer for rigs of all sizes, and the resort-style swimming pool offers a genuine gathering point during warm Texas afternoons. A dog park keeps four-legged guests happy, clean restrooms and showers maintain a high standard of daily comfort, and an on-site laundry serves those parked for the week or month. Outdoor games throughout the park and a pavilion for group gatherings create community spaces that make longer stays feel social rather than solitary. Fire pits at sites add the campfire experience to what is otherwise a fully modern RV community. New Caney sits within the broader Houston metropolitan footprint but feels distinctly different from the urban core—the surrounding landscape is defined by loblolly pine, sweetgum, red oak, and the creek bottoms that define East Texas. The San Jacinto River drains the region east of Houston, and its tributaries thread through the Piney Woods in corridors thick with wildlife. White-tailed deer, wild turkeys, and a remarkable variety of songbirds move through the forest edges surrounding the park, particularly in the quieter morning and evening hours when traffic dies down and the pines go still. Lake Houston Wilderness Park, just minutes away, offers 4,000 acres of trail networks through mature bottomland hardwood and upland pine forest—one of the largest parks in the Houston parks system and dramatically underused given its proximity to the metropolitan area. Big Thicket National Preserve, a UNESCO World Heritage Site protecting a biologically diverse mosaic of nine distinct ecosystems in East Texas, lies within easy reach for day trips into genuine wilderness. The Houston area's full range of cultural, sports, and culinary offerings—including NASA's Johnson Space Center and the Houston Museum District—are accessible via Highway 59 south. Spring and fall are the most comfortable seasons for exploring East Texas, when temperatures moderate and the forest's understory erupts with wildflowers or turns its autumnal display. Summer heat is real but the park's pool and shaded sites under the Piney Woods canopy make it manageable. The park's location just off Highway 59 makes it convenient for both long-haul travelers and Houston workers seeking comfortable extended-stay accommodations outside the city. Rayford Crossing RV Resort

276 RV Sites, 4 Cottages

Centrally located between downtown Houston and Conroe in the fast-growing north Houston corridor, Rayford Crossing RV Resort in Spring delivers resort-caliber amenities at an address that serves long-term residents, commuting professionals, and short-term travelers moving along I-45 with equal effectiveness. The resort's extra-long, extra-wide concrete pads accommodate RVs up to 75 feet in length—a specification that eliminates the overhang and slide-clearance anxiety that larger rigs encounter at parks built for smaller vehicles—and the fiber-optic internet connection supports remote workers who need genuine bandwidth rather than the intermittent coverage that plagues many suburban Texas RV parks. A stocked fishing pond, pool, and hot tub provide on-site recreation when The Woodlands and Houston's entertainment districts are not on the agenda. All sites feature extra-long, extra-wide concrete pads with full 50-amp hookups, water, and sewer connections, and the fiber internet handles video conferencing and large file transfers without the throttling that undermines cheaper connections. The pool, hot tub, dog park, playground, gym, and well-stocked library serve guest leisure and wellness needs, while a general store with RV supplies, a barbecue pavilion, laundry facilities, and event rooms handle the practical and social infrastructure of extended stays. Shuffleboard and horseshoes keep outdoor social activities going in the evening hours, and cabin rentals provide furnished alternatives to the RV pads for guests who travel without a rig. The resort's stocked fishing pond provides an on-site angling option in a park where most guests are not planning a dedicated fishing trip—a pleasant surprise that draws impromptu afternoon casters and gives traveling children an accessible first fishing experience without requiring a drive to a public lake. Spring Creek Greenway, a paved multi-use trail system connecting north Houston's suburbs through riparian corridors, passes within reach of the resort and provides cyclists and joggers miles of off-road travel through surprisingly natural creek-bottom habitat. Lake Conroe, a 21,000-acre reservoir about 20 miles north, offers a more substantial fishing, boating, and water-skiing destination for guests who want to spend a full day on the water. The Woodlands, one of North America's most planned and well-regarded master-planned communities, lies minutes from the resort and provides a walkable town center with Cynthia Woods Mitchell Pavilion—an outdoor concert venue with a national booking calendar—along with upscale shopping and extensive trail systems. Houston's Museum District, Space Center Houston, and the Texas Medical Center all fall within a 30- to 40-minute drive south on I-45, making the resort a practical base for families combining medical facility visits with broader Houston area sightseeing and recreation. Houston's climate makes Rayford Crossing a functional year-round destination, though spring and fall offer the most comfortable outdoor conditions for using the pond, pavilion, and surrounding greenway. Summer brings warm pool weather and extended daylight hours that keep the outdoor areas active well into the evening. The resort serves a significant extended-stay population of oil-and-gas industry workers, medical professionals, and remote workers who appreciate the combination of solid infrastructure, proximity to The Woodlands employment centers, and access to Houston's urban amenities—reserve early for the winter season, when demand from long-term guests reduces site availability.

Yellow Rose RV Park

82 RV Sites

Yellow Rose RV Park in Madisonville, Texas, offers 82 full-hookup pull-through RV sites with 20, 30, and 50-amp service and rigs accepted to 50 feet. Every site is a 20/30/50-amp pull-through, with a pond for fishing, a pavilion, laundry, and dump station on the property. Eighty-two sites are pull-through throughout, carrying water, sewer, and electric on 20, 30, and 50-amp with site WiFi, sized to 50 feet. A single-category, all-pull-through layout means no backing at any site, no guessing about what you booked, and every guest getting the same spec — a genuinely practical design for a park serving travelers on the move. A laundry, dump station, restrooms, and showers handle the practical side. A pond on the property supports fishing, with a pavilion for gathering. The amenity set is deliberately spare, which keeps the rate down and suits the park's role as an overnight and short-stay stop rather than a destination resort. Pets are welcome. Madisonville sits in Madison County at the junction of Interstate 45 and Highway 21, roughly midway between Houston and Dallas in the East Texas post oak savannah. That position is the park's real asset — it is one of the more convenient overnight stops on the busiest interstate corridor in the state, close enough to College Station and Huntsville for a side trip and easy to reach without leaving the highway for long. Demand tracks interstate traffic and Texas A&M event weekends rather than a season. Reserve ahead for football Saturdays and holiday travel periods.
